I finished Simply Irresistible and I have to tell you that it had two strikes against it right away: 1) It takes place in Seattle and 2) it's about hockey. Normally, these two things would be in its favor (I live in Seattle and I AM hockey) and in fact, soften me towards an author's debut novel, except clearly (based on this book) Rachel is an armchair hockey fan (at best), has never met a Canadian (French or English), a Russian nor a goalie. I'm not even sure she's met a 6 year old and certainly not one raised in Bellevue. I thought the "Hero" was a jerk and don't really understand exactly WHEN he realized that he respected the "heroine" (was it all the times he called her babydoll and patronized her or maybe between all the ridiculous lies he told her?)

It could have been a great book. I wanted to LOVE it. But they say that you should write what you know, I wish Rachel had heeded that advice. There's a whole SERIES of Seattle Chinook books that I'm going to have to suffer through? Oh my. Maybe as she writes them she actually does some research. Sigh. Rebecca (bexsi) | 812 comments Trixie, I have read Angels' Blood Fresh and original but it didnt grip me from the start. The Relationship Between Elena and Raphael– Nalini Singh knows how to keep her readers guessing on the romantic front. She sets the lovers up against seemingly impossible odds and manages to forge a believable, satisfying relationship between them while still remaining true to the essence of their characters. The obstacles in the way for Elena and Raphael to have a successful relationship are not long held grudges and overblown misunderstandings of other romance novels, but real cultural and physical divides that have strong repercussions on their relationship.
and Halfway to the Grave Cat is a fiesty, engaging and compelling heroine. The reader is also introduced to the sensual and strong-willed Bones early on in the book. The developing beautiful relationship between Cat and Bones is a delight to read. This novel is an action packed page turner, which keeps the reader enthralled. I love the pace of this book, especially when it gathers speed towards it's exciting end
